Vast.ai, as a decentralized GPU marketplace, is characterized by offering highly competitive prices. However, its pricing is heavily influenced by market supply and demand, often showing significant fluctuations over short periods.

Vast.ai Key GPU Model On-Demand Prices (July 2026):

  • RTX 3090: $0.1096/hr (Down approximately 5.8%⬇️ from previous) - Remains an attractive, low-cost, high-performance option.
  • RTX 4080: $0.117/hr
  • RTX 4090: $0.2963/hr (Up approximately 12.7%⬆️ from previous) - A crucial benchmark for comparison with custom PCs.
  • A100: $0.7356/hr (Up approximately 22.3%⬆️ from previous) - High-performance GPU for large-scale AI training is trending upwards.
  • H100 (PCIe): $1.8689/hr (Down approximately 27.5%⬇️ from previous) - The latest and most powerful H100 has seen a significant price adjustment, making it more accessible.
  • H100: $1.9356/hr

A notable trend for Vast.ai is the significant price reduction for the H100, while the RTX 4090 and A100 have seen increases. The drop in H100 prices is particularly good news for users considering large-scale model training.

RunPod is a platform that also offers on-demand GPUs similar to Vast.ai, but it is characterized by more stable availability and a wider range of GPU lineups.

RunPod Key GPU Model On-Demand Prices (July 2026):

  • RTX 3090: $0.22~$0.27/hr (Down approximately 18.5%⬇️ from previous) - Higher than Vast.ai, but attractive for its stable supply.
  • RTX 4080: $0.27~$0.28/hr
  • RTX 4090: $0.34/hr (Slightly higher than Vast.ai)
  • A100: $1.00~$1.39/hr (Down approximately 14.4%~28.1%⬇️ from previous) - In contrast to Vast.ai’s A100 increase, RunPod’s A100 has seen a significant price drop.
  • H100 (SXM): $2.69/hr
  • H100 (PCIe): $1.99/hr (Comparable to Vast.ai’s H100 PCIe price)
  • L40S: $0.79/hr (A more affordable option than Vast.ai)
  • A6000: $0.33/hr

At RunPod, the decline in A100 prices is particularly noticeable. Furthermore, a diverse range of professional GPUs like L40S and A6000 are offered, making it easier to find a GPU optimized for specific workloads.

Vast.ai vs RunPod: GPU Model by Model Comparison

Comparing prices across both platforms reveals that neither is definitively cheaper overall. The optimal provider depends on the model and timing.

  • RTX Series (3090, 4080, 4090): Vast.ai tends to offer the lowest prices currently. Especially for the RTX 3090 and 4080, Vast.ai is significantly cheaper. The RTX 4090 is also slightly cheaper on Vast.ai, but price fluctuations need to be monitored.
  • Professional Series (A100, H100, L40S, A6000): This is where the comparison becomes most interesting.
    • A100: While Vast.ai’s A100 prices have increased, RunPod’s have decreased, making RunPod’s A100 cheaper than Vast.ai’s in some instances. If you are considering large-scale training, RunPod’s A100 is a strong contender.
    • H100: Vast.ai’s H100 (PCIe) has significantly dropped to $1.8689/hr, making it cheaper than RunPod’s H100 (PCIe) at $1.99/hr. For those seeking top-tier performance, Vast.ai’s H100 has entered an attractive price range. While the debate of H100 vs A100 comparison is ongoing for large-scale AI model training, this price difference will greatly influence decision-making.
    • L40S: RunPod offers it at $0.79/hr, which is cheaper than Vast.ai’s $1.0741/hr.

Custom PC vs Cloud GPU: RTX 4090 Break-Even Analysis

For many AI developers and creators, the question of whether to build a custom PC with an RTX 4090 or utilize cloud GPUs is a common dilemma.

  • Estimated Cost for Custom-Built RTX 4090 PC: Approximately 600,000 JPY (approx. $3,850 USD @ 156 JPY/USD)
  • Current Cheapest Cloud RTX 4090 Hourly Rate (Vast.ai): $0.2963/hr
  • Break-Even Point for Custom Build vs. Cloud (at cheapest rate): Approximately 13,500 hours

Simply put, if you expect to use the GPU for more than 13,500 hours, a custom-built PC might be more cost-effective. This translates to about 3.2 years of usage if operating 8 hours a day, 5 days a week.

However, this calculation does not include several crucial factors:

  1. Electricity Costs: The RTX 4090 has high power consumption, and electricity costs for long hours of operation can be significant.
  2. Cooling and Space: Considerations for GPU heat dissipation and physical installation space are also necessary.
  3. Maintenance: Hardware failure response, driver updates, and other operational costs are incurred.
  4. Upfront Investment: The initial 600,000 JPY investment for a custom PC is entirely avoided with cloud GPUs.
  5. Flexibility: Cloud GPUs allow you to use resources only when needed and to instantly scale up or down based on project size and requirements. When exploring how to best utilize your RTX 4090, maximizing its performance through cloud flexibility is a significant advantage.

For short-term projects, experimenting with multiple GPU models, or minimizing upfront investment, cloud GPUs offer overwhelming advantages.

Cost Optimization Strategies and Future Outlook

Utilizing cloud GPUs involves more than just finding the lowest price; it requires a strategy tailored to the nature of your project.

  • Project Duration and GPU Requirements: For short-term validation or inference, consider on-demand instances. For long-term, large-scale training, explore reserved instances or spot instances (on Vast.ai).
  • Provider Diversification: By leveraging the strengths of each provider—e.g., Vast.ai for H100 and RTX series, RunPod for A100 and L40S—you can optimize overall costs. More details can be found in our Cloud GPU Cost Optimization Strategies article.
  • Price Fluctuation Monitoring: GPU prices are constantly changing. Regularly checking the latest prices to secure resources at the optimal time is crucial.
